# Weekly Task: Choose "Super Pal of the Week"
@tasks.loop(hours=24*7)
async def super_pal_of_the_week():
guild = bot.get_guild(GUILD_ID)
channel = bot.get_channel(CHANNEL_ID)
role = discord.utils.get(guild.roles, name='Super Pal of the Week')
# Get list of members and filter out bots. Pick random member.
true_member_list = [m for m in guild.members if not m.bot]
spotw = random.choice(true_member_list)
log.info(f'\nPicking new super pal of the week.')
# Add super pal, remove current super pal, avoid duplicates.
for member in true_member_list:
if role in member.roles and member == spotw:
log.info(f'{member.name} is already super pal of the week. Re-rolling.')
return await super_pal_of_the_week()
elif role in member.roles:
log.info(f'{member.name} has been removed from super pal of the week role.')
await member.remove_roles(role)
elif member == spotw:
log.info(f'{member.name} has been added to super pal of the week role.')
await spotw.add_roles(role)
await channel.send(f'Congratulations to {spotw.mention}, '
f'the super pal of the week! {WELCOME_MSG}')
# Before Loop: Wait until Sunday at noon.
@super_pal_of_the_week.before_loop
async def before_super_pal_of_the_week():
await bot.wait_until_ready()
# Find amount of time until Sunday at noon.
now = datetime.datetime.now()
days_until_sunday = 7 - datetime.date.today().isoweekday()
# If it's past noon on Sunday, add 7 days to timer.
if datetime.date.today().isoweekday() == 7 and now.hour > 12:
days_until_sunday = 7
time_diff = now + datetime.timedelta(days = days_until_sunday)
future = datetime.datetime(time_diff.year, time_diff.month, time_diff.day, 12, 0)
# Sleep task until Sunday at noon.
log.info(f'Sleeping for {(future-now)}. Will wake up Sunday at 12PM Eastern Time.')
await asyncio.sleep((future-now).total_seconds())
